4.5Museum of the Great Plains(277 reviews) - Engaging Museum .... Well Worth the Visit Wednesday: 10:00 AM - 5:00 PM Speciality Museums
Very investing museum established in 1960 that has evolved with time. The museum has several engaging hands-on exhibits. * Most innovative was a 3D sand table that dynamically sensed sand contours (i.e. sand above the table) and projected contour lines and color-coded "elevation" map on the sand. Innovative introduction / visualization appropriate for all ages. * Hands on exhibit of a mechanical wind mill (for example used to pump water from a well). * Hands on exhibit of a wind turbine for converting wind to electrical energy. Encourages experimentation with different blade shapes and number of blades to maximize energy conversion. Many other educational exhibits about the Great Plains (1) Geography (2) People and (3) History.See more..

4.5Geronimo's Grave(36 reviews) - Nice to see a part of history Cemeteries
We've visited the grave site of Geronimo many times over the past four decades. While the picture shows the figure on top, it is often missing. Even after replacing it with a new one, it disappears (souvenir?). Then there are the stories of whether Geromino is truely buried there or if his remains were dug up days after his burial and taken to his homeland of the Arizona mountains. Some say yes, some say no. Regardless, it's a stop not to pass by.See more..
